A huge thank you to Elaine from @powerisbananas for visiting our Country Centre yesterday and delivering such a brilliant, uplifting workshop for the people we support, and staff members. 🍌
Everyone was encouraged to write an affirmation, word or positive thought onto a banana before immersing themselves in music, movement, creativity and play. From banana jenga in the sunshine to interacting with others, the session created such a positive atmosphere throughout the day.
The feedback was overwhelmingly positive, with one person saying they came away feeling 'content' - and really, how many people can say that after a day’s workshop?

5,895 metres. One mountain. One goal: to make a lasting difference.
Dominic is taking on the challenge of climbing Kilimanjaro (5,895m) in October 2027 to raise funds for Aldingbourne Trust. This is a cause that is very close to his and his family’s heart, making the challenge far more than just a physical test. Every step taken on the mountain represents a commitment to supporting individuals who face daily challenges that many of us never see.The aim is to raise £5,895, £1 for every metre climbed, helping Aldingbourne Trust continue their vital work providing opportunities, support and independence for adults with learning disabilities and autism across West Sussex and Hampshire.
